Job description

Hours

Monday – Friday, 8am – 4.30pm

About the role

As a Body Repair Technical Trainer, you’ll be responsible for training Bodyshop apprentices and delivering commercial training courses. As well as sharing knowledge and best practice about the repair of accident-damaged vehicles, you will support apprentices to work effectively as a team, complying with health and safety regulations and company policy.

The ideal candidate will have proven experience and hold an industry recognised Level 3 qualification in Vehicle Body Repair. You should have excellent communication and influencing skills and be able to inspire apprentices to succeed in the automotive industry.

Day-to-day duties
  • Carrying out apprenticeship training to high standards and in a safe manner, subject to health and safety, COSHH and other mandatory regulations.
  • Using appropriate training methods and using training aids.
  • Assisting the team leader and automotive manager to maintain good levels of discipline and safety within the workshop.
  • Controlling the compiling of VQs for trainees and completing awarding body documentation.
  • Assessing trainees to standards set by awarding bodies to allow learners to progress towards vocational qualifications and modern apprenticeships.
  • Assisting the development of training and assessment processes.
  • Keeping up to date with current industry methods and technological developments to ensure training is relevant.
  • Providing welfare support for apprentices and employers when required.
Essential skills
  • Level 3 qualification in Automotive Body Repair or equivalent.
  • A proven track record in modern repair techniques and technology within the industry.
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to inspire learners.
  • High levels of organisation and attention to detail.
  • Ability to use Microsoft Office packages, including Word, Excel and PowerPoint.
  • A positive and enthusiastic approach.
  • Ability to listen and support apprentices during their training.
  • A full, clean driving licence held for a minimum of one year.
  • Flexibility, as travel to other UK training centres to carry out training may be required.
Nice to have (but not essential)
  • Assessing or training skills.
  • ATA Senior Panel Technician qualification.
  • Welding abilities or AOM-009 qualification.
  • Paint refinishing experience.
